A "field assistant" at a water company is an entry-level position where the primary responsibility is to support the field technicians in various tasks related tothe maintenance and repair of the water distribution system, including locating leaks, assisting with valve operations, reading meters, and performing basic maintenance checks on equipment, usually under the direct supervision of a mo reexperienced technician; essentially acting as a helper in the field forday-to-day operations of the water system.
Key responsibilities of afield assistant at a water company may include:
- Assisting with leak detection: Helping to locate leaks by using listening devices, surveying the area,and marking potential leak locations.
Valve operation: Assisting in opening and closing valves to isolate sections of the water systemfor maintenance or repairs.
Meter reading: Reading water meters at customer properties and recording usage data.
Excavation support: Assisting with digging and back filling trenches for pipe repairs.
Equipment maintenance: Performing basic cleaning and upkeep on tools and equipment used in the field.
Data collection: Recording relevant information such as pipe sizes, valve locations, and customer details.
Customer service interaction: Responding to basic customer inquiries regarding water service issues.
Required skills and qualifications:
- Physical ability: Ability to work outdoors in various weather conditions and perform manual labor including lifting and digging.
Basic mechanical skills: Understanding of basic tools and equipment used in plumbing and construction.
Attention to detail: Ability to accurately record data and follow instructions.
Good communication skills: Effectively communicating with customers and colleagues.
Valid driver's license: To operate company vehicles to reach work sites.
With experience and further training, a field assistant can progress to a more specialized role within the water company, such as a full-fledged field technician, responsible for more complex repairs and maintenance tasks.
